Better defense, better block should put <strong>2008</strong> Golden<br />

Eagles in the run for the national championship<br />

After finishing last season 10th in the nation, CSI head coach Heidi Cartisser evaluated what she needed to make a run<br />

at the national championship this season. The two areas she felt like she had to improve upon were passing and blocking.<br />

With six returners and nine new players she definitely filled that void.<br />

Led by returning first-team All-American Alyssa Wistrick in the middle, Cartisser added Torrey Hulsey (6-1 MB from<br />

Sutter, Calif.) and Brianna Cox (6-0 MB from Bothell, Wash.)<br />

“We definitely should be able to control more matches at the net this year,” Cartisser said. “While Alyssa brings the <strong>of</strong>fensive<br />

power, Torrey and Brianna bring a ton <strong>of</strong> blocking skills.”<br />

And if the ball happens to get by the middle blockers, expect libero Britani Hathorn (5-4 Libero from Greshamn, Ore.)<br />

or Samantha Misa (5-11 OH from St. George, Utah) to be there. Misa is coming <strong>of</strong>f a knee injury and will slowly work<br />

into front row duties.<br />

“Fans will love watching these two in the back row,” Cartisser said. “They are dynamic and cover a lot <strong>of</strong> area. We are<br />

so excited to see them grow.”<br />

Joining those two in the back row is sophomore transfer walk-on Shanae Astle from Filer.<br />

Another key blocker and passer will be returner Jazmine Ma’afala. The right-side hitter can serve, pass and block.<br />

“Jazmine is the whole package,” Cartisser said. “She will definitely be pushed by our freshmen right sides as well.”<br />

Cartisser is referring to 5-10 right side Alex Van Dyke from Hillsboro, Ore. and 5-11 Amanda Filiaga from Pocatello,<br />

<strong>Idaho</strong>. Both bring a great attitude to the court.<br />

On the outside, Cartisser will be able to go deep into her bench. She can look to returners Brianne Barton (Lebanon,<br />

Ore.), Santia Sanders (Olympia, Wash.) and Nathy Neres (Sao Paulo, Brazil). In addition to those three, Misa will play the<br />

outside when she is healthy. Cartisser also will rely heavily on freshman Jessica Peacock from Summertown, Australia,<br />

With those five, the Golden Eagles should be able to put away a lot <strong>of</strong> balls.<br />

“Having five great outside hitters will push everyone everyday in practice and in the games,” Cartisser said. “If someone<br />

is struggling, there will always be someone waiting on the sidelines to come in.”<br />

That leaves the player that makes the team run - the setter. Cartisser will look to returner Jelena Savic (Rijeka, Croatia)<br />

for experience. Savic was named the setter <strong>of</strong> the NJCAA National Tournament last year. She also will have the option <strong>of</strong><br />

going to freshman Laticia Lehman from Caldwell, <strong>Idaho</strong>.<br />

“I like Jelena’s experience and Laticia’s energy,” Cartisser said. “They give us the option <strong>of</strong> running a 5-1 or a 6-2 <strong>of</strong>fense.”<br />

To get to the national tournament and challenge for CSI’s 9th national championship, the Golden Eagles will need to get<br />

4


past Region 18 foes North <strong>Idaho</strong> and Salt Lake. The SLCC Bruins ended the season last year<br />

ranked No. 1 in the nation and finished third at the national tournament. The Bruins begin this<br />

season with a new head coach (Sue Delaney). They aren’t the only ones. North <strong>Idaho</strong> will look to last year assistant Chris<br />

Kosty to take over at the helm. Snow is always scrappy and puts up a great fight against the Golden Eagles. Add to those<br />

three <strong>College</strong> <strong>of</strong> Eastern Utah and Colorado Northwestern and the league will be as tough as it always is. CSI opens its<br />

<strong>2008</strong> volleyball campaign ranked third in the nation. Salt Lake holds the No. 6 position and North <strong>Idaho</strong> comes in at 18th.<br />

“I’m excited to see where this group <strong>of</strong> women can take us,” Cartisser said. “They have all the tools to be very successful.<br />

I know that getting through our region is sometimes as tough as doing well at the national tournament. But playing<br />

great teams every match will only make us better in the end.”<br />

Heidi Cartisser begins her third season at the <strong>College</strong> <strong>of</strong> <strong>Southern</strong><br />

<strong>Idaho</strong>. Last season, Cartisser led CSI to a Region 18A championship<br />

and a 10th-place finish at the NJCAA National Championships.<br />

In her two years at CSI, Cartisser has compiled a 68-27<br />

record.<br />

The former Golden Eagle, who played at CSI from 1991-1993,<br />

graduated from Albertson <strong>College</strong> with a Bachelor <strong>of</strong> Arts degree<br />

in 1995.<br />

Her coaching career began at Treasure Valley CC in Ontario,<br />

Ore. Cartisser coached the Chukars from 1995-2000. At that time,<br />

TVCC was a member <strong>of</strong> the Scenic West Athletic Conference. In<br />

1997, Cartisser led TVCC to the regional play<strong>of</strong>fs for the first time<br />

in 19 years.<br />

After coaching at Treasure Valley, Cartisser took the head coaching job at Chicago State University. CSU<br />

6


competes in the Mid-Continent Conference. In<br />

her first year at Chicago State, the team won more<br />

matches than the previous seven years combined and<br />

won its first conference match in school history. In<br />

her second season, the team improved statistically<br />

in almost every category and won more conference<br />

matches than the previous year.<br />

In 2003, Chicago State finished fourth in the conference,<br />

posting the highest conference finish ever in<br />

school history. In her last season there, CSU finished<br />

with the most wins ever by the Division I school.<br />

Cartisser moved back to the Magic Valley area in<br />

the spring <strong>of</strong> 2005 with her family. Her husband Jim<br />

assisted at the <strong>College</strong> <strong>of</strong> <strong>Southern</strong> <strong>Idaho</strong> in the fall<br />

<strong>of</strong> 2005, helping the Golden Eagles to their eighth<br />

national championship.<br />

Cartisser and her husband Jim have five children<br />

- Cody, Canyon, Cason, Cailey and Carli.<br />

Erin brings the experience <strong>of</strong> a<br />

coach and player to the Golden Eagle<br />

volleyball program. She grew up in<br />

New Plymouth, <strong>Idaho</strong> before competing<br />

at Treasure Valley for two years under Coach Cartisser. Erin then<br />

played one season at Lewis Clark State <strong>College</strong> in 1999 as a defensive<br />

specialist, where she helped her team advance to the NAIA national tournament.<br />

In her final year <strong>of</strong> eligibility, Erin transferred to Chicago State University,<br />

where she reunited with Coach Cartisser. In 2002, Erin was an<br />

assistant coach at the University <strong>of</strong> Great Falls. In May 2003, she was<br />

named the head coach at Independence CC in Kansas, where she compiled<br />

a 22-12 record her first year and a second-place finish in the Kansas Jayhawk<br />

Conference. In 2004, the team finished the season 40-9 and won the<br />

conference, region and district titles, qualifying for the NJCAA National<br />

Tournament. She coached two All-Americans.<br />

From there, Erin took over duties at Lewis Clark State <strong>College</strong> as the<br />

head coach. In 2007, Erin joined Heidi for the third time, this time as an<br />

assistant coach for CSI.<br />

Erin and her husband Gary have one daughter - Piper.<br />

Gerald L. Beck began his career at the <strong>College</strong> <strong>of</strong> <strong>Southern</strong> <strong>Idaho</strong> in 1975 and<br />

became president <strong>of</strong> the college in 2005. His many titles at the college include<br />

Instructor, Coordinator <strong>of</strong> Trade and Industry Programs, Dean <strong>of</strong> Continuing<br />

Education/Summer School, Vice President <strong>of</strong> Instruction, and Executive Vice<br />

President/Chief Academic Officer.<br />

Dr. Beck is an <strong>Idaho</strong> native. He received his bachelor’s degree in Technical<br />

Education, his master’s degree in Teacher Education, and his Ed. D. in Adult<br />

Education from the University <strong>of</strong> <strong>Idaho</strong>. He completed his post doctoral at<br />

Harvard University Institute for Educational Management.<br />

In addition to his duties at the college, Dr. Beck is a member <strong>of</strong> the Twin<br />

Falls Rotary Club, and is a board member <strong>of</strong> the State Workforce Development<br />

Council appointed by the Governor. He serves as a board member on many local<br />

organizations including <strong>Southern</strong> <strong>Idaho</strong> Economic Development Organization,<br />

Region IV Development Association and Magic Valley Regional Medical Center.<br />

He is past president <strong>of</strong> the <strong>Idaho</strong> Association <strong>of</strong> Private Industry Councils.<br />

Dr. Beck and his wife, Barbara, have three adult children and three<br />

grandchildren. He attributes much <strong>of</strong> his success to the opportunities provided by the college and the support from his<br />

family and co-workers.<br />

Former CSI women’s basketball coach Joel Bate took over Golden Eagle<br />

Athletic Director responsibilities in January 2007.<br />

Bate, who had been teaching in the English Department since he arrived on<br />

the CSI campus in 1993, gave up teaching in the classroom to work with studentathletes<br />

and coaches on a daily basis.<br />

Bate coached at CSI from 1993 until 2000, leading the Lady Golden Eagles<br />

to the national tournament in 1999. During that span, Bate compiled a 144-78<br />

record. He coached four NJCAA All-Americans and four NJCAA Academic All-<br />

Americans. Two players went on to play pr<strong>of</strong>essional basketball, including Jessica<br />

Gibbs Mesna who assisted current coach Randy Rogers. In 1999, Bate earned<br />

Region 18 Coach <strong>of</strong> the Year honors.<br />

Prior to working at CSI, Bate taught and coached at Bishop Kelly High School<br />

in Boise. He taught senior English and headed the English department. In addition<br />

to his teaching duties, he coached girls’ volleyball, track and basketball, where he<br />

compiled a 114-32 record and four third-place state finishes.<br />

Bate earned his undergraduate degree in marketing at Boise State University and his master’s degree in English at the<br />

University <strong>of</strong> <strong>Idaho</strong> in 1986.<br />

Bate and his wife Donna and three children live in Twin Falls.<br />
